Group :: Development/Java
RPM: BareBonesBrowserLaunch
Main Changelog Spec Patches Sources Download Gear Bugs and FR Repocop
Group: Development/Java
# BEGIN SourceDeps(oneline):
BuildRequires: unzip
# END SourceDeps(oneline)
BuildRequires: /proc rpm-build-java
BuildRequires: jpackage-default
# see https://bugzilla.altlinux.org/show_bug.cgi?id=10382
%define _localstatedir %{_var}
Name: BareBonesBrowserLaunch
Version: 3.1
Release: alt2_22jpp11
Summary: Simple library to launch a browser window from Java
License: Public Domain
URL: http://www.centerkey.com/java/browser/
Source0: http://www.centerkey.com/java/browser/myapp/real/bare-bones-browser-launch-%{version}.jar
BuildRequires: javapackages-local
BuildArch: noarch
Source44: import.info
%description
Utility class to open a web page from a Swing application in the user's
default browser. Supports: Mac OS X, GNU/Linux, Unix, Windows XP
%package javadoc
Group: Development/Documentation
Summary: Javadoc for %{name}
BuildArch: noarch
%description javadoc
This package contains the API documentation for %{name}
%prep
%setup -q -c
find * -name *.class -delete
rm -rf doc/*
%build
%{javac} -target 1.8 -source 1.8 com/centerkey/utils/BareBonesBrowserLaunch.java
%{jar} -cf %{name}.jar com/centerkey/utils/BareBonesBrowserLaunch.class
%{javadoc} -source 1.8 -encoding UTF-8 -d doc com/centerkey/utils/BareBonesBrowserLaunch.java -windowtitle "%{name} %{version}"
%install
%mvn_artifact com.centerkey.utils:%{name}:%{version} %{name}.jar
%mvn_file com.centerkey.utils:%{name} %{name}
%mvn_install -J doc
%files -f .mfiles
%files javadoc -f .mfiles-javadoc
%changelog
…
Full changelog you can see here
# BEGIN SourceDeps(oneline):
BuildRequires: unzip
# END SourceDeps(oneline)
BuildRequires: /proc rpm-build-java
BuildRequires: jpackage-default
# see https://bugzilla.altlinux.org/show_bug.cgi?id=10382
%define _localstatedir %{_var}
Name: BareBonesBrowserLaunch
Version: 3.1
Release: alt2_22jpp11
Summary: Simple library to launch a browser window from Java
License: Public Domain
URL: http://www.centerkey.com/java/browser/
Source0: http://www.centerkey.com/java/browser/myapp/real/bare-bones-browser-launch-%{version}.jar
BuildRequires: javapackages-local
BuildArch: noarch
Source44: import.info
%description
Utility class to open a web page from a Swing application in the user's
default browser. Supports: Mac OS X, GNU/Linux, Unix, Windows XP
%package javadoc
Group: Development/Documentation
Summary: Javadoc for %{name}
BuildArch: noarch
%description javadoc
This package contains the API documentation for %{name}
%prep
%setup -q -c
find * -name *.class -delete
rm -rf doc/*
%build
%{javac} -target 1.8 -source 1.8 com/centerkey/utils/BareBonesBrowserLaunch.java
%{jar} -cf %{name}.jar com/centerkey/utils/BareBonesBrowserLaunch.class
%{javadoc} -source 1.8 -encoding UTF-8 -d doc com/centerkey/utils/BareBonesBrowserLaunch.java -windowtitle "%{name} %{version}"
%install
%mvn_artifact com.centerkey.utils:%{name}:%{version} %{name}.jar
%mvn_file com.centerkey.utils:%{name} %{name}
%mvn_install -J doc
%files -f .mfiles
%files javadoc -f .mfiles-javadoc
%changelog
…
Full changelog you can see here